JACKSON
Jackson

Available for adoption at North Shore Animal League America:

Jackson (reference #77401) is an 11-year-old male Chihuahua mix rescued from Tennessee. He’s a happy, playful little guy who is an office favorite at North Shore Animal League America. He loves belly rubs and lounging with a view out the window. 

He would do best in a quieter household with children age 12 and older. Jackson needs to meet everyone in the home, including the resident dog, and NSALA can arrange a meet & greet with your family pet(s.) Jackson would love to spend the rest of his life being a member of your family. 

CHILI 1
Chili

Chili (reference #T99709) is an adorable 5-year-old female Chihuahua mix who loves her daily walks on a leash. She’s been in a home so she’s well-behaved and currently a beloved office foster at North Shore Animal League America’s campus. She takes some time to warm up with new people and is a bit fearful – she needs some time, and patience, and T.L.C. and she needs to go to a calm home with older children only.   

She has a slight heart murmur, but it doesn’t slow her down. Anyone interested in adopting Chili would be eligible for three private training sessions with NSALA’s pet behavior staff. It would be best if everyone in the family can meet her before adoption, including the family dog, to make sure it is the right match.

Rambo

Available for adoption at Little Shelter:

Rambo is a funny pup who likes to sit up on his back legs and beg for attention. He’s 5 years old and was rescued from the Carolina’s after a hurricane. Rambo is known for being a playful pup who bonds really close with those who spend time with him.

He enjoys going on walks or running around in the play pen chasing a ball. Rambo is looking for a home with no young children and where he can be king of the castle. If this funny pup sounds like the boy for you, come in and meet him today!

Amana
Amana

With her exotic coat and pale green eyes, it’s easy to see why people fall in love with Amana. Seven-year-old Amana is a Domestic Shorthair mix who came to Bideawee after her owners could no longer care for her. She is a special cat in need of a gentle and loving home.

She can be quite loving once she’s comfortable in her surroundings, but she’s nervous in new places. She requires a patient person who will help her feel at home in a new environment. Once Amana trusts you though, there’s no greater feeling. She’ll snuggle up to you for attention, either rubbing along your legs or curling up against your side.
